One of the greatest things that Clare brings to the table is their large, stick-on samples that give you a clear, accurate view of what the paint colors will look like on the wall. Designers know it’s so important to get the color on the wall and watch it throughout the day since lighting from the sun and your indoor lighting will both change the hue throughout the day.
